Abstract

The spacecraft's on-orbit operation progresses toward a fast maneuvering direction. Such mission requirements require more precise requirements for spacecraft modeling and simulation with flexible attachments. In this paper, for the flexible attachment, the cantilever plate is selected as the research object. The Kane dynamic method is used to analyze the "one-time dynamic model" of the flexible attachment. The simulation results of typical motion conditions are given by using MATLAB. By comparing with the simulation results of "zero-order dynamic model", the conclusion that the Kane method can improve the accuracy of dynamic behavior under fast motion is obtained.
